Essential Ingredients
Hereβs what youβll need to make this delicious dish:
- Pickle Slices: Choose dill pickles for that perfect tang; they hold up well during cooking.
- All-Purpose Flour: A light dusting helps the breading stick; sift it for an even coating.
- Eggs: Use large eggs to bind everything together; they create that perfect crispy layer.
- Breadcrumbs: Panko breadcrumbs give extra crunch; feel free to season them for more flavor.
- Seasonings: Use salt, pepper, and paprika to elevate the taste; customize according to preference.
- Cooking Spray: A quick spray ensures even cooking and crispiness; donβt skip this step!

Letβs Make it Together
Preheat air fryer to 400Β°F (200Β°C). This high temperature is key for achieving that coveted crunchy exterior while keeping the insides juicy.
Prepare the Pickles: Pat pickle slices dry with paper towels to remove excess moisture. This helps ensure a crisp finish after frying.
Dredge in Flour: In a shallow dish, add flour and season with salt and pepper. Coat each pickle slice lightly in flour for better adhesion.
Egg Wash Time: Beat eggs in another bowl. Dip each floured pickle slice into the egg mixture before moving on to breading.
Add Breadcrumbs: Toss panko breadcrumbs with paprika in a separate dish. Coat each egg-dipped pickle generously with breadcrumbs for extra crunch.
Arrange in Air Fryer Basket: Place coated pickles in a single layer in the air fryer basket. Leave space between slices to allow hot air circulation for even cooking.
Air Fry Until Golden Brown: Cook for about 8-10 minutes until pickles turn golden brown and crispy. Give them a gentle shake halfway through for uniform crispiness.

Storing & Reheating
Store leftover fried pickles in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. To reheat, pop them back in the air fryer at 350Β°F for five minutes until hot and crispy.

FAQ
Can I use other types of pickles?
Absolutely! Try dill spears or sweet pickle slices for varied flavors and textures.
How do I prevent my pickles from being soggy?
Make sure to thoroughly dry your pickles before battering to keep them crisp.
What dipping sauces pair best with air fryer fried pickles?
Ranch dressing, spicy mayo, or even garlic aioli make excellent dipping companions!
Air Fryer Fried Pickles
- Total Time: 25 minutes
- Yield: Approximately 4 servings 1x

Ingredients
- 1 cup dill pickle slices
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 2 large eggs
- 1 cup panko breadcrumbs
- 1 tsp salt
- 1 tsp black pepper
- 1 tsp paprika
- Cooking spray
Instructions
- Preheat air fryer to 400Β°F (200Β°C).
- Pat pickle slices dry using paper towels.
- In a shallow dish, mix flour with salt and pepper. Lightly coat each pickle slice in flour.
- In another bowl, beat the eggs. Dip floured pickles into the egg mixture.
- In a separate dish, combine panko breadcrumbs with paprika. Coat each egg-dipped pickle generously with breadcrumbs.
- Arrange coated pickles in a single layer in the air fryer basket, ensuring space between slices.
- Cook for 8-10 minutes until golden brown and crispy, shaking the basket halfway through.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 10 minutes
